Puncte:0

Scrierea ebuild-urilor Gentoo: cum să adăugați corect biblioteci folosind flag-o-matic eclass

drapel cn

Încerc să scriu un ebuild (sunt foarte nou în scris ebuild-uri) și trebuie să adaug biblioteca -ltinfo la care să fac legătura.

Ebuild-ul meu arată astfel:

EAPI=8
mostenesc flag-o-matic
...
src_compile() {
    append-libs -ltinfo
    Mod implicit
}

Orice altceva este aproape implicit, dar în jurnalul de emerge nu văd -ltinfo inclus ca bibliotecă și nu reușește să se compileze.

jbean223 avatar
drapel cn
Am reușit să rezolv această problemă prin corecția Makefile, dar aș dori totuși să pot face acest lucru din ebuild.
Puncte:0
drapel cn

Makefile a folosit o variabilă de mediu LOADLIBS pentru a specifica bibliotecile. Următoarea compilare src a funcționat fără flag-o-matic.

src_compile() {
    emake LOADLIBS="..."
}

Postează un răspuns

Majoritatea oamenilor nu înțeleg că a pune multe întrebări deblochează învățarea și îmbunătățește legătura interpersonală. În studiile lui Alison, de exemplu, deși oamenii își puteau aminti cu exactitate câte întrebări au fost puse în conversațiile lor, ei nu au intuit legătura dintre întrebări și apreciere. În patru studii, în care participanții au fost implicați în conversații ei înșiși sau au citit transcrieri ale conversațiilor altora, oamenii au avut tendința să nu realizeze că întrebarea ar influența – sau ar fi influențat – nivelul de prietenie dintre conversatori.